Global Cannabis Cultivation Market to reach USD 365.4 billion by 2027.Global Cannabis Cultivation Market is valued approximately at USD 141.62 billion in 2020 and is anticipated to grow with a healthy growth rate of more than 14.5% over the forecast period 2021-2027. Cannabis plants have psychoactive properties, each part of the plant (seed, dried leaves and other parts) are useful and generally used for medicinal and recreational purposes. Growing trend of legalizing cultivation and processing of hemp in various countries is growing the application of cannabis in various products such as pharmaceuticals. Growing legalization and adoption of cannabis for the treatment of chronic disease, rising use of cannabis in pharmaceuticals, nutraceuticals, food and beverages and cosmetics and rising cultivation area for cannabis is growing the market of cannabis worldwide. For instance, in June 2021, governor of Connecticut (United States), signed a legislation for legalizing the adult-use of cannabis in Connecticut. The law includes provisions such as, possession of cannabis among adults age 21 and over will be legal in Connecticut from July 1, 2021, from October 2021, patients participating in Connecticut's medical marijuana program will be permitted to cultivate up to six cannabis plants and others. Furthermore, rising prevalence of chronic diseases such as cancer, diabetes and others are expected to fuel the demand for cannabis in pharmaceuticals market. For instance, according to American Cancer Society, the number of new cancer cases in United States was 1,762,450 which was expected to reach 1.8 million in 2020. However, demand and supply gap and legalizing medical cannabis for only selected indications may hamper the growth during forecast period.

Among Asia Pacific, North America, Europe, Latin America, and Rest of the World, Asia Pacific is the dominating region across the world in terms of revenue and is also expected to grow at a fastest pace during forecast period due to rising awareness about cannabis, growing patient pool for the marijuana treatment and its medical benefits coupled with suitable climatic condition in the region.
